DEFA14A: Berkshire Hathaway 2024 Annual Meeting: Shareholders to Vote on Key Proposals
Proxy Statement
Berkshire Hathaway's 2024 annual meeting will be held on May 4, 2024, where shareholders will vote on the election of directors and several shareholder proposals.
Summary
- Berkshire Hathaway's 2024 Annual Meeting is scheduled for May 4, 2024, in Omaha, Nebraska.
- Shareholders are being asked to vote on the election of 14 directors.
- There are seven shareholder proposals to be voted on, all of which are recommended against by the board.
- These proposals cover topics such as greenhouse gas emissions, diversity and inclusion, railroad safety, and the company's vulnerability to China.
- Shareholders can access proxy materials online at www.proxyvote.com or request a free paper copy by April 20, 2024.
- The deadline to vote is May 3, 2024, at 11:59 PM ET.
